Big Show WWE Transformation and Health Update

The man known to fans as the big show is Paul Wight, a professional wrestler who became famous in WCW and later WWE.

Over the past few years, Wight has been focused on improving his health and mobility after decades of intense wrestling matches and several surgeries.

Recent updates show that the wwe big show has dropped well over 100 pounds compared with his heaviest weight during his wrestling career.

Wight confirmed his progress by sharing a gym photo online, saying he currently weighs around 393 pounds and is working toward a goal of 360 pounds.

Considering his height and frame, this still places him among the biggest athletes in professional wrestling history.


Why Big Show Started His Fitness Journey

The transformation did not happen overnight.

Over the years, the big show wrestler has gone through several surgeries on his knees, hips, and back due to the wear and tear of professional wrestling.

These procedures forced him to rethink his lifestyle and focus more on long-term health.

Key reasons behind the transformation include:

  • Recovery from multiple surgeries
  • Reducing joint stress caused by body weight
  • Improving mobility and fitness
  • Maintaining an active career in wrestling media

According to reports, he has regained better movement and reduced pain after making these health changes.


Career Background of The Big Show

For more than two decades, the big show WWE career helped define modern professional wrestling.

Paul Wight began wrestling professionally in the mid-1990s and quickly gained attention due to his extraordinary height and size.

His early career started in WCW, where he wrestled under the name The Giant before joining WWE in 1999.

Major Career Highlights

  • Multiple WWE World Championships
  • One of the few wrestlers to win titles in WCW, WWE, and ECW
  • Known as one of wrestling’s largest athletes
  • Appeared in movies and television shows
  • Part of major events like WrestleMania

Across WCW and WWE, he won 23 championships, including several world titles.

Because of his size and strength, fans often called him “the world’s largest athlete.”

As of 2026, the big show is alive and active in the wrestling industry. He continues to work in different roles and remains connected with fans.

Currently, Paul Wight is signed with All Elite Wrestling (AEW) where he contributes as a commentator, mentor, and occasional performer.

Big Show Outside WWE

Although most fans know him from WWE, the big show wrestler has expanded his career in several directions.

Television and Entertainment

Wight has appeared in several TV shows and entertainment projects, including:

  • The Big Show Show (Netflix comedy series)
  • Guest roles on TV
  • Movie appearances

The Netflix series The Big Show Show introduced him to a younger audience, showing a comedic side of the wrestling star.

This crossover into entertainment helped keep the big show brand popular outside the wrestling ring.
